Committee forwards resolution to county board seeking dedicated campus recruiter

After reviewing enrollment and budget data, the committee voted to forward a resolution to the county board asking the UW System to restore a dedicated recruiter to the Richland campus; the motion passed by voice/roll-call vote.

The committee voted to forward a resolution to the Richland County board requesting that UW System or campus leadership restore a dedicated recruiter for the Richland Campus.

The draft resolution was presented by a committee member who said he compiled enrollment and budget data to support the request. In the presentation the member said enrollment had fallen from 571 in the 2014–15 academic year to 64 in the current year, and cited a campus budget decline from about $3,100,000 (2012–13) to about $1,400,000 in the current year. The packet also included an economic-impact report the presenter said showed a $7,000,000 annual direct impact associated with the campus when enrollment was higher.

Why it matters: supporters said a dedicated recruiter could help increase enrollment, restore campus programs and strengthen local economic activity tied to the campus. The resolution asks the county board to support the effort and to share the resolution with regional contacts and UW leadership as appropriate.

The presenter said he had drafted the resolution to make the request public and to update the county board on progress given earlier committee work on a related referendum. He moved that the committee forward the resolution to the county board at the December meeting; the motion received a second and passed by voice/roll-call vote. Committee members indicated the resolution should be sent to a list of named regional contacts and UW officials included at the end of the draft.

Next steps: the resolution will be forwarded to the county board for consideration at the committee's suggested December meeting. Committee members said they will continue to press for recruitment resources and to coordinate outreach to UW System decision-makers.
